Guernica is an important painting in black-and-white created in 1937 by a Spanish artist Pablo Picasso (1881-1973).
It is his most famous work, represents a powerful political expression.
This art symbolizes all disasters caused by the Nazi’s devastation during the Spanish Civil War. Everywhere in this painting seems to be dying, death suffering, and agony.
Guernica becomes the most intense accusation against the war.
